Sleep, Recovery, and Hormone Production

Sleep disturbances are one of the most underestimated drivers of low testosterone.

Deep sleep stages are critical for:

  • Hormone production
  • Energy regulation
  • Muscle repair
  • Cognitive recovery

Chronic sleep restriction reduces serum testosterone, increases cortisol, and impairs metabolic rate. That combination affects:

  • Physical endurance / stamina
  • Mental clarity
  • Concentration
  • Emotional regulation

Men who improve sleep quality often notice improvements in overall vitality before any supplement or device enters the picture.

Stress, Cortisol, and the Suppression Effect

Stress is not inherently harmful. Acute stress sharpens focus and can temporarily elevate testosterone in competitive contexts, aligning with the Challenge Hypothesis in behavioral endocrinology.

Chronic stress, however, is different.

Elevated cortisol over time suppresses testosterone production, creating a hormonal imbalance characterized by:

  • Low energy
  • Fatigue
  • Brain fog
  • Anxiety
  • Reduced libido
  • Lower self-esteem

This isn’t weakness. It’s endocrine suppression.

Frequently Asked Questions

1. Can boosting testosterone instantly increase confidence?

Not instantly. While testosterone influences assertiveness, motivation, and social dominance behavior, confidence is built through repeated positive feedback loops. Hormonal optimization can improve mood, energy, and drive, but real self-confidence strengthens as improved biology leads to better performance, which then reinforces self-perception and self-worth.

2. At what age do testosterone levels typically begin to decline?

For most men, testosterone levels begin a gradual decline around the late 20s to early 30s. The drop is usually slow—about 1% per year—but lifestyle factors like chronic stress, poor sleep, obesity, and inactivity can accelerate the process and increase the likelihood of low testosterone symptoms earlier in life.

3. Can normal testosterone levels still leave me feeling fatigued?

Yes. Fatigue and low energy are multifactorial. Even with normal serum testosterone, issues like sleep disturbances, nutrient deficiencies, poor metabolic rate, chronic stress, or mental burnout can impair energy regulation and cognitive performance. Testosterone is a major piece of the puzzle—but not the only one.

6. Is low libido always caused by low testosterone?

Not always. While low testosterone is a common contributor to reduced sexual desire / libido, other factors such as stress, relationship dynamics, depression, anxiety, medication use, and poor circulation can also play a role. Hormone balance is important, but libido reflects both biological and psychological influences.

8. How long does it take to notice changes after improving testosterone levels?

The timeline varies. Some men notice improvements in energy and mood within a few weeks of addressing sleep, stress, and nutrition. Changes in muscle mass & strength, body composition, and sustained motivational drive typically take longer—often several months of consistent effort.

9. Can exercise naturally increase testosterone?

Yes, especially resistance training and high-intensity interval training. Strength training increases muscle mass & strength, supports metabolic rate, and can stimulate short-term rises in testosterone. Over time, consistent training supports better hormone balance and improved overall vitality.
